- Yassassin abstract ""Yassassin (Turkish "yaşasın" for "Long Live")" is a song written by David Bowie for the 1979 album Lodger. "Yassassin" is an incongruous reggae song with a Turkish flavour, and the third single to be released from Lodger, but only in the Netherlands and Turkey.The actual Turkish verb used to wish someone a long life is spelled yaşasın (pronounced [jaʃaˈsɯn]).".
